From 92243d094242f071039df241c89e98d88c6dbe0a Mon Sep 17 00:00:00 2001 From: 66945 <54561572+66945@users.noreply.github.com> Date: Sun, 19 Feb 2023 11:10:57 -0700 Subject: [PATCH] Added tag struct. Should integrate later --- src/main/java/frc4388/robot/subsystems/Apriltags.java |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/src/main/java/frc4388/robot/subsystems/Apriltags.java b/src/main/java/frc4388/robot/subsystems/Apriltags.java index 48b097c..bc24769 100644 --- a/src/main/java/frc4388/robot/subsystems/Apriltags.java +++ b/src/main/java/frc4388/robot/subsystems/Apriltags.java @@ -8,9 +8,16 @@ package frc4388.robot.subsystems; import edu.wpi.first.networktables.NetworkTableInstance; public class Apriltags { + public static class Tag { + boolean visible = true; + double x, y, z = 0; + } + public Object[] getApriltagPosition() { final var tagTable = NetworkTableInstance.getDefault().getTable("apriltag"); - + final var tag = new Tag(); + // integrate the tag system + // return new Object[] {true, // tagTable.getEntry("TagPosX"), // tagTable.getEntry("TagPosY"),